How can I decrease my summertime energy usage if I’m away from home during the day?
Lowering your energy usage is directly related to raising the setting on your thermostat. For every degree below the recommended 78° F, your cooling costs can increase to 5–7%. When you leave for work, raise your thermostat to around 81 to 82° and return it to 78° when you get home. Also, replace your air conditioning filters on a monthly basis, and close your curtains and blinds during the day to prevent solar heat from warming up your home.
